"An indispensable work for students and scholars in the field. This is the first truly comprehensive study of women's writing in Quebec from the nineteenth century to the present." Patricia Smart, Department of French, Carleton University
"A significant contribution to the field of Quebec literary studies, both as a work of literary history and as a re-reading of the national identitary text as written by women. Green sheds new light on individual works and new connections are made." Jane Everett, Department of French Language and Literature, McGill University
